T Levels FAQ: Your guide to the latest qualification

A great alternative to A Levels
T Levels are a two-year technical qualification, designed to give you a head start towards the career you want. Created with local employers and businesses, they include an extended industry placement to help you learn what a career is really like in your chosen field. The work placement will make up 20% of your course (at least 45 days), with the remaining 80% of your time spent in the classroom.
At GC, we offer T Levels in:
Construction: Design, Surveying and Planning
This course is great for anyone wanting a career in construction. It can lead to careers in surveying and design, civil engineering, building services design, or hazardous materials surveying.
Health: Supporting the Adult Nursing Team
This course is for anyone wanting a career in healthcare. You could be an aspiring midwife, paramedic, nurse, or even want to work in surgery.
Digital Support Services: Digital Infrastructure
This course is great for anyone wanting a career in networking or infrastructure architecture, as well as those wanting to work on the frontlines of cyber security for businesses.
Business - Team Leadership and Management
This course is for all aspiring business leaders and managers. It can lead to careers in business development, people management, human resources, and business management.
